When an acid reacts with a base what compounds are formed?
a. a salt only
b. water only
c. a salt and water
d. metal oxides only

It's usually water and a type of salt take the reaction between hydrochloric acid and sodium hydroxide HCl(aq)+NaOH(aq) yeilds NaCl(aq) and H2O(l)
